搜索

pdf文档 ServiceComb在Service Mesh的探索与思考

8.32 MB 21 页 0 下载 90 浏览 0 评论 0 收藏
语言 格式 评分
英语
.pdf
3
摘要
文档主要探讨了ServiceComb在服务网格(Service Mesh)中的探索与实践。内容涵盖了Service Mesh的演进历程、Mesher的实现与应用、ServiceComb架构的演变以及其在华为云中的应用。文档详细介绍了ServiceComb如何通过支持多种注册中心、协议和异构基础设施,构建高效的微服务架构,并通过控制平面和数据平面实现服务治理。此外,文档还提到了ServiceComb在性能优化、延迟控制、资源占用等方面的成果,并展示了其在混合云和多语言支持方面的优势。
AI总结
《ServiceComb在Service Mesh的探索与思考》主要围绕服务网格(Service Mesh)的技术探索与实践展开,重点介绍了ServiceComb在这一领域的研究与应用。 ### 核心内容总结 1. **Service Mesh概述** - Service Mesh是一种基础设施层技术,用于实现服务间的通信与治理。 - 它通过轻量级网络代理,帮助传统应用向云原生应用转型。 - 关键功能包括服务发现、负载均衡、容错处理、限流、熔断等。 2. **Mesher架构** - **控制平面**:提供可扩展的接口,支持Registry、Config、Security等多种控制方案。 - **数据平面**:统一协议无关的请求处理,支持多种协议(如HTTP1/2、gRPC、Dubbo等)。 - **扩展性**:支持多种基础设施(如Kubernetes、Docker、VM、裸金属)和操作系统(Linux、Windows)。 - **高性能**:Mesher基于Go语言实现,具有11MB常驻内存和1ms延迟的性能表现。 3. **ServiceComb服务网格探索** - **架构演进**:支持多注册中心、混合云架构,兼容K8s和虚拟机等基础设施。 - **生态系统**:与Istio、Prometheus、Zipkin等组件集成,支持华为云等多种云原生环境。 - **异构支持**:兼容CCE、Kubernetes、Docker、VM等多种基础设施,支持多语言开发框架(Java、Go等)。 4. **华为实践** - 基于ServiceComb构建了华为公共云微服务引擎,提供一站式解决方案。 - 实现了服务网格与开发框架的混合使用,支持API网关、服务治理、监控等多维度功能。 5. **关键组件** - **控制面板**:负责服务治理、配置管理、安全策略等。 - **注册中心**:支持多种服务发现机制。 - **监控与追踪**:集成Prometheus、Grafana、Skywalking等工具,提供全面的可观测性。 - **安全通信**:通过mTLS实现安全的请求传输。 6. **服务网格的价值** - 解决微服务架构中的通信、治理、运维等问题。 - 提供统一的服务治理能力,简化应用开发和运维。 ### 总结 ServiceComb在服务网格领域的探索,聚焦于构建高性能、可扩展、支持多语言和异构基础设施的微服务架构。通过Mesher实现服务网格理论,结合华为云实践,为企业的云原生转型提供了技术支撑和一站式解决方案。
P1
P2
P3
P4
P5
P6
P7
P8
P9
P10
P11
P12
下载文档到本地,方便使用
- 可预览页数已用完,剩余 9 页请下载阅读 -
文档评分
请文明评论,理性发言.